FDA class I medical device recalls on track to break record in 2021

July 16, 2021
By Ana Mulero
Following the temporary lapse in FDA inspections of manufacturing sites amid the COVID-19 pandemic, this year has already seen more class I medical device recalls issued than in all of 2020. The agency is now working to remediate the interruptions resulting from the pandemic among certain manufacturers of high-risk medical devices in reporting these recalls to the FDA.

SD Biosensor makes KOSPI debut, aims to expand both portfolio and global presence

July 16, 2021
By Gina Lee
SD Biosensor Inc. made a splash in its KOSPI board debut on July 16, raising a total ₩776.4 billion (US$679.26 million). The company will now use the funds to mass-produce and promote the company’s diagnostic machines for various indications, including COVID-19.

Not just the elderly: UK study shows COVID-19 complications affect younger patients, too

July 15, 2021
By Nuala Moran
LONDON – The message that COVID-19 is a disease of the elderly needs to change, according to U.K. researchers who have analyzed complications suffered by 73,197 patients admitted to 302 hospitals in the first wave of the pandemic last year.
